On 01/31/2014 02:50 PM, Andreas Larsson wrote: > On 2014-01-31 14:40, Marc Kleine-Budde wrote: >> On 01/31/2014 02:34 PM, Florian Vaussard wrote: >>> Hello, >>> >>> (could someone with a SJA1000 on SPARC perform a functional test >>> to see if interrupts are working? it would be great :-) >>> >>> Changes since v2: >>> - Dropped patch 1 "can: sja1000: remove unused defines" >>> - Addressed Marc's comments on patch 4 and 6 (now 3 and 5) >>> >>> Changes since v1: >>> - Merge sja1000_of_platform.c into sja1000_platform.c (patch 4) >>> >>> The first part of this series performs serveral small cleanups >>> (patches 1 and 2). >>> >>> Patch 3 merges sja1000_of_platform.c into sja1000_platform.c. >>> Changes are pretty conservatives (mostly copy/paste/move). IRQ >>> is treated differently in the OF and non-OF versions, thus this >>> is where the fused version differs the most. >>> >>> The final part introduces the 'reg-io-width' binding (already used >>> by some other drivers) to perform a similar job as what was done >>> with IORESOURCE_MEM_XXBIT. This is needed on my system to correctly >>> take into account the aliasing of the address bus. >>> >>> All patches were tested using OF boot on my OMAP3 system with a >>> memory-mapped SJA1000. Thus, the non-OF path is not tested, as >>> I do not have a platform data at hand. >> >> Nice, looks good now.
